Tennessee Students Are Not Allowed To Learn About “Gateway Sexual Activity”

The Governor recently signed a bill just in case the abstinence-only curriculum wasn’t totally working.

Tennessee Teachers Are Also Allowed To Teach Alternatives To Evolution And Climate Change

Apparently “our planet is burning” isn’t settled science, according toanother new bill! If you are a child in Tennessee, you are in trouble.
